Показать сообщение отдельно
Старый 03.02.2013, 16:27   #138
RegIon
Элита
 
Аватар для RegIon
 
Регистрация: 16.01.2010
Адрес: Новосибирск
Сообщений: 2,157
Написано 502 полезных сообщений
(для 1,012 пользователей)
Ответ: Вотпросы от mepihin!

Сообщение от mepihin Посмотреть сообщение
if(Input.GetKeyDown(KeyCode.C) && IsWalking == false)
    {
        
IsWalking true;    
    } 
    else 
    {
    if(
Input.GetKeyDown(KeyCode.C) && IsWalking == true)
        
IsWalking false;
    }
    
     if(
IsWalking == true)
     {
        
transform.Translate(Vector3.forward Time.deltaTime);
     } 
Проваливается под землю, когда в горку заходит. Как убрать проваливание?
Не удивительно, для этого и придуман CharacterController и CharacherMotor
http://docs.unity3d.com/Documentatio...ontroller.html
Вроде есть стандартный ассет для таких целей
__________________
Сайт: http://iexpo.ml
(Offline)
 
Ответить с цитированием